Understanding Event Regulations

Event Regulations are a set of rules and guidelines that govern the planning, organization, and execution of events. They are designed to ensure the safety and well-being of attendees, staff, and the environment. Event Regulations cover a wide range of aspects, including health and safety protocols, emergency response plans, and environmental considerations.

Key aspects of Event Regulations include risk assessments, safety protocols, and emergency response plans. These aspects are critical to ensuring the safety and well-being of attendees and staff. By understanding and complying with these regulations, event organizers can minimize risks, prevent accidents, and ensure a positive experience for all attendees.

In addition to these key aspects, Event Regulations also cover other important areas, such as crowd control, noise levels, and waste management. By considering these factors, event organizers can create a safe and enjoyable environment for attendees, while also minimizing the impact on the environment.
